DonationAlerts, Streamlabs, and other tools: what changes in Georgia

Many streamers start with DonationAlerts or Streamlabs, because those are the names people type when they search for an OBS donation alert, a donation page, or an alternative to a foreign tool. StreamElements often shows up in the same shortlist.

In Georgia those products are often built for other markets: foreign wallets, awkward withdrawals, or fees that never land cleanly in GEL. Patreon and PayPal still fit some creator formats, but they do not always replace live stream donations with payout to a Georgian bank.

Donator is built so a viewer can pay with any card, Georgian or foreign, the alert can show in OBS right away, and the money settles in GEL to TBC or Bank of Georgia. If you already used DonationAlerts or Streamlabs, you can keep the same alert habit and fix payouts locally.
